Project Description
Audubon Texas focused on public education and outreach to underserved communities by providing educational resources to youth and teachers along the coast, supplemented with hands-on training and facilitation of experiences in the natural world. Outreach to non-English speaking populations, particularly those in Vietnamese (Hmong) and Hispanic communities, in order to create an understanding of the fragile coastal ecosystem. The addition of thirty-five (35) new volunteers to our Audubon Ambassadors program; and a new series of public presentations that focus on the sensitivity and needs of critical habitat.
